![]() When the defendant drove, he or she did not hold a valid California driver’s license.The defendant drove a motor vehicle on a highway.In order to prove that a defendant is guilty of driving without a license, a prosecutor must be able to prove following elements: Those caught driving without a license can be criminally prosecuted under California Vehicle Code Section 12500 VC. However, all California drivers (and those who permanently move to California from out-of-state) are required to have a valid California driver’s license. As anyone who has spent hours waiting in line at the DMV can attest to, obtaining and/or renewing a valid California driver’s license can often be inconvenient and time-consuming.
